Ventricular remodeling and mitral valve modifications in dilated cardiomyopathy: new insights from anatomic study

Insights

In dilated cardiomyopathy, mitral ring dilation is proportional and independent of left ventricular dilation. This finding impacts surgical correction of mitral valve insufficiency.

Area of Science:

  • Cardiovascular Anatomy
  • Cardiac Pathology

Background:

  • Dilated cardiomyopathy (DCM) is characterized by left ventricular enlargement.
  • Mitral valve insufficiency is a common complication of DCM, often attributed to mitral ring distortion.

Purpose of the Study:

  • To investigate the geometric behavior of the mitral valve ring and left ventricle in DCM.
  • To determine the relationship between mitral ring and left ventricular dilation in DCM.

Main Methods:

  • Analysis of 68 human hearts (48 with DCM, 20 controls).
  • Digital imaging of mitral ring dimensions, leaflet attachments, and left ventricular geometry.
  • Measurement of papillary muscle distances and interventricular septum extension.

Main Results:

  • Mitral ring's fibrous and muscular portions showed proportional distribution with mitral valve dilation.
  • Anterior and posterior leaflet attachments were proportionally related to mitral valve dilation.
  • No proportionality was observed between mitral ring and left ventricular dilation; LV dilation occurred globally.

Conclusions:

  • Mitral ring dilation in DCM is proportional and not solely confined to the posterior portion.
  • Left ventricular dilation and mitral ring dilation are independent processes.
  • Findings offer new insights for surgical correction of mitral valve insufficiency in DCM.
